FusionProtFeatures for XPNPEP3_SGSM3


check buttonMain function of each fusion partner protein. (from UniProt)
HgeneTgene
XPNPEP3

Q9NQH7

SGSM3

Q96HU1

Catalyzes the removal of a penultimate prolyl residuefrom the N-termini of peptides, such as Leu-Pro-Ala(PubMed:25609706, PubMed:28476889). Also shows low activitytowards peptides with Ala or Ser at the P1 position(PubMed:28476889). {ECO:0000269|PubMed:25609706,ECO:0000269|PubMed:28476889}. Isoform 1: Promotes TNFRSF1B-mediated phosphorylation ofMAPK8/JNK1 and MAPK9/JNK2, suggesting a function as an adapterprotein for TNFRSF1B; the effect is independent of XPNPEP3peptidase activity. May inhibit apoptotic cell death induced viaTNF-TNFRSF1B signaling. {ECO:0000269|PubMed:25609706}. May play a cooperative role in NF2-mediated growthsuppression of cells. {ECO:0000269|PubMed:15541357}.
